WebMay 5, 2024 · Nutrition in a broader sense The calories in a 3-ounce portion of fresh ahi prepared using the dry-cooking method are 110 calories, with 24.8 grams of protein, a small amount of fat, and no fiber or carbs in the dish. The amount of protein in this dish amounts for half of the recommended daily allowance. Is ahi tuna a good source of protein? WebApr 27, 2024 · In a 3-ounce serving of cooked yellowfin tuna, you’ll get 26 grams of protein.Three ounces of canned light tuna in oil has significantly less protein – roughly 25 …

WebSep 13, 2011 · According to the U.S. Department of Agriculture, a 3-ounce serving of albacore tuna canned in water contains only 109 calories. Low-calorie foods like tuna are a healthy choice for people looking to lose weight. Additionally, tuna is a rich source of dietary protein, with 20 grams per serving. A serving also provides 2.5 grams of dietary fat. WebJul 27, 2024 · Here are the top 6 health benefits of canned tuna: 1. Lean protein helps you build healthy muscles, skin, and bones. ... Fresh tuna has a low level of sodium but during the processing of canned tuna, sodium is usually added. A 3-ounce serving can have as much as 22% of the recommended daily intake.
